We have a very interesting update on poor links and their impact. We blogged back in 2013 about the great misconception of a bad backlink. In this blog we stated:

“There's no such thing as a back link that will move you down the Google rankings, there are just links that will not be recognised by the search engines. So bad links will never move you down the rankings they just won’t move you up!”

Although we know that this is still the case, we’ve never been able to show you a live example... Until now!

Over the last 6 months Click Submit has been under attack from a negative link campaign which we think is coming from one of our more aggressive competitors! We noticed bad links being built to our domain from all sorts of strange sites with spammy anchor text, with most of the links coming from adult sites.

See this pie chart breakdown of topics from Majestic SEO:


Potential danger? A very high proportion of links are coming from adult sites.

Our initial reaction was of shock, yet our view was unchanged so we took a snap shot of our most important rankings and monitored the impact. These are as follows:

Powerful SEO – position 1
Resell SEO – position 1
Reseller SEO – position 1
SEO testimonials – position 1
SEO and submission – position 1

By clicking on each of the links above you’ll see that the rankings are unchanged.

So, our suspicions were correct. Google are not penalising bad links but simply ignoring them.

Taking all of this in to account we still believe that showing Google you’re on the ball by submitting a Disavow file is good practice, which we will do now we’ve completed this test.
